Women can find forums and support groups online, such as ADDmirable Women, as well as local support groups for ADD/ADHD through ADDA or CHADD.
Women suffering from ADD must realize that they are not the only one. Adult ADD isn't well-understood by doctors, who are typically looking for signs more typical of boys behaviour. In addition, hormonal changes such as those during puberty, PMS and perimenopausal changes can mask or exacerbate ADD.
